Initial Acquisition Costs of Delivery Containers
When you think about the first purchase prices of shipping containers, you'll locate that costs can differ significantly based on aspects like condition, dimension, and location. Normally, you can expect to pay anywhere from $1,500 to $5,000 for utilized containers, while new ones can range from $3,000 to $7,000 or even more. If you need a specialized container, like cooled or high-cube options, the price will likely increase.Location plays a significant function in pricing as well. Containers are more affordable in shipping centers, but expenses climb in remote areas as a result of transportation difficulties. In addition, the condition of the container affects the rate; you'll pay less for a container with obvious wear and tear.Ultimately, knowing these elements aids you budget better for your job and locate the best container that satisfies your demands without breaking the bank.
Transport and Distribution Expenses
While you may have allocated for the first purchase of your shipping container, it is very important to consider transport and delivery costs, which can substantially impact the overall cost. These expenses can differ commonly based upon range, dimension, and your location. You ought to think about whether the vendor uses distribution or if you'll require to work with a different trucking service.Additionally, unanticipated fees like licenses for large lots or tolls can sneak up on you. If you're transporting the container yourself, don't forget to represent gas expenses and potential automobile rental expenses.Getting quotes from several providers can aid you discover the finest bargain. Constantly validate if the cost includes dumping or if there are added costs for that solution. By extensively looking into these transportation and shipment costs, you can make sure your shipping container remains an economical option for your venture.

Upkeep and Longevity Factors To Consider
Upkeep and durability are necessary variables to evaluate when purchasing a shipping container. You'll want to evaluate the container's material and building high quality, as these components straight influence its life-span. Steel containers are preferred because of their stamina and resistance to extreme climate condition. Regular inspections are necessary; try to find rust, dents, and any indications of wear that might endanger its integrity.You must also invest in safety coatings to boost toughness and stop rust. Cleaning the container click here to read occasionally can aid preserve its condition and look. Additionally, proper air flow is important to avoid wetness build-up inside, which can cause mold and architectural damage.
